A recent change to the ES6 spec changes the signatures of the Map and Set constructors to look like `Map(iterable = undefined, comparator = undefined)`. The comparator, if not undefined, must be the string "is" or a TypeError is thrown. This acts as a toggle for the algorithm used to determine equality, with the default comparison using `SameValueZero`, and "is" switching it to `SameValue`. `SameValueZero` only differs from `SameValue` in that it considers -0 and +0 as equal (it's like `===` but `SameValueZero(NaN, NaN)` is true).
This observably changes the default behavior of Sets and Maps, because prior to this change `SameValue` was the default (and only) comparator.
As currently implemented in SpiderMonkey:
> set.add(-0)
> set.has(0) // false
After implementing this change:
> set.add(-0)
> set.has(0) // true
To achieve the current behavior after this change:
> var set = new Set(undefined, "is")
> set.add(-0)
> set.has(0) // false
See the following ES6 spec sections (May 2013 draft):
* SameValueZero: 9.2.4
* The Map constructor: 15.14.1.1
* The Set constructor: 15.16.1.1
* Map.prototype.[get|set|has|delete] check `[[MapComparator]]`
* Set.prototype.[add|has|delete] check `[[SetComparator]]`
See also: https://github.com/rwldrn/tc39-notes/blob/master/es6/2013-01/jan-31.md#mapset-comparator
Note: this doesn't affect WeakMaps since they can't have 0/-0 as a key.
